Monthly partitioning keeps the Ledgerline reporting tables small enough that release migrations complete within the change window, and it lets us drop expired partitions instead of running bulk deletes. Release managers should note: the partition-maintenance job creates next month's partition on the 25th, and it runs under a restricted maintenance role. If that role's credentials expire mid-release, recovery is self-service — no ticket needed. The maintenance console will ask for the recovery passphrase shown below.

vault phrase of yaguf-hahaf = druath-holix

Ticket: Replica-lag alarm vault locked. Welcome aboard — the Quillden monitoring vault holding the read-replica lag alarm config has auto-locked after the last rotation. Please unlock it carefully, verify the lag thresholds match the runbook, and confirm alerts resume before closing this ticket. The current unlock phrase is recorded below.

strongbox words: ulamir-ulaix

## Break-Glass: PixHoard Image Cache

New folks: if the PixHoard image cache leaks memory and OOMs the Renner nodes, don't wait for approvals. Restart via the break-glass account, file an incident, and notify the cache owner. Access is audited. The break-glass account unlocks with the recovery passphrase below.

recovery phrase for kagaf-yajof: fraax-quenwyn-lamion

### Recovering the reconciliation service account

If the Stockmere inventory reconciliation job fails with an auth error, plugin authors should first confirm their adapter isn't holding a stale session token. If the service account itself is locked, the Quillfax recovery flow requires re-attesting the plugin manifest, then unsealing the credentials bundle. Enter the recovery passphrase shown below when the unseal prompt appears.

unlock words, fawig-bagef: olidor-holir-istox-holath-tamys-quenion-giliel

## Artifact Signing — SDK Parity Notes (Weekly Sync)

Kestrel SDK for Android reached parity with the Swift client this sprint: offline queueing, batched telemetry, and retry semantics now match. Both SDKs ship as signed artifacts from the same pipeline. Remaining gap: background sync throttling, targeted next sprint. Verify both release bundles before tagging. Both artifacts validate against the shared signing key below.

signing key of kawig-fafog = bky19_6Fypv1qws7J8qJtaYjX